How can Israel improve its hasbarah - public relations? The question pops up after every round of fighting. Allowing that Israel made some improvements during Operation Protective Edge - its spokespeople were mostly native English speakers and the IDF was pro-active on social media -the overall picture was still dire. On our TV and in much of the press, the dominant impression was that Israel deliberately massacred innocents.

So, three suggestions to fix some of Israel's worst hasbarah mistakes.

1. Get more emotional. Israel advocates seem to believe that what the country's critics are missing is information. If only they knew how many rockets Israel's south has absorbed, surely they'd understand the country's predicament? If only the kidnapping of the three boys had been better reported, the world would accept Israel didn't initiate this round…

On social media, Israel supporters relentlessly tweet infographics mapping out Hamas's tunnels, outlining the range of Hamas's rockets, and listing all the ceasefires that Hamas has broken.
